Riding The Storm Out with a Lease Purchase Option

The mortgage crisis has set off an incredible chain of events. Lenders have tightened requirements, giving even the most creditworthy borrowers a hard time when it comes to qualifying for a new mortgage or refinancing an existing one. Signs Of Things To Come

There are signs that the market is slowly slowly coming back: Last week the National Association of Realtors reported that the pending sales index was up 5.3% in June from the prior month, but remains 12.3 percent below June 2007. Getting Back To Basics

[gallery] It seems that everyone in the office is getting back to basics. In spite of the downturn in the market and the gloomy national press, people still need to buy and sell houses, and good houses that are properly priced are selling in all price ranges.
